 Workarounds are ways invented by users to bypass the system to accomplish a task; usually indicate a
poor fit of the system or technology to the workflow or user; devised methods to beat a system that does
not function appropriately or is not suited to the task it was developed to assist with (McGonigle &
Mastrian, 2018, p. 584). Workarounds negate expected practice protocols and are rarely necessary or
appropriate means to ensure patient safety.
 Longevity is defined as usability beyond the immediate clinical encounter (McGonigle & Mastrian, 2018, p.
570).
